This had moments that were really interesting, especially when Wilson talks about his Baha’i faith, but the casual fatphobia was unnecessary, unkind, and contrary to the spiritual beliefs he espouses and really took me out of the narrative. It glossed over many places where I would have liked seeing him delve deeper as well.
